#ifdef HAVE_XORG_CONFIG_H
#include <xorg-config.h>
#endif
#include <X11/X.h>
#include "xf86.h"
#include "xf86Priv.h"
#include "xf86_OSlib.h"
#include <door.h>
#include <sys/vtdaemon.h>
/*
* Handle the VT-switching interface for Solaris/OpenSolaris
*/
static int xf86VTPruneDoor = 0;
void
xf86VTRelease(int sig)
{
if (xf86Info.vtPendingNum == -1)
{
xf86VTPruneDoor = 1;
xf86Info.vtRequestsPending = TRUE;
return;
}
ioctl(xf86Info.consoleFd, VT_RELDISP, 1);
xf86Info.vtPendingNum = -1;
return;
}
void
xf86VTAcquire(int sig)
{
xf86Info.vtRequestsPending = TRUE;
return;
}
Bool
xf86VTSwitchPending(void)
{
return xf86Info.vtRequestsPending ? TRUE : FALSE;
}
Bool
xf86VTSwitchAway(void)
{
int door_fd;
vt_cmd_arg_t vt_door_arg;
door_arg_t door_arg;
xf86Info.vtRequestsPending = FALSE;
if (xf86VTPruneDoor) {
xf86VTPruneDoor = 0;
ioctl(xf86Info.consoleFd, VT_RELDISP, 1);
return TRUE;
}
vt_door_arg.vt_ev = VT_EV_HOTKEYS;
vt_door_arg.vt_num = xf86Info.vtPendingNum;
door_arg.data_ptr = (char *)&vt_door_arg;
door_arg.data_size = sizeof (vt_cmd_arg_t);
door_arg.rbuf = NULL;
door_arg.rsize = 0;
door_arg.desc_ptr = NULL;
door_arg.desc_num = 0;
if ((door_fd = open(VT_DAEMON_DOOR_FILE, O_RDONLY)) < 0)
return FALSE;
if (door_call(door_fd, &door_arg) != 0) {
close(door_fd);
return FALSE;
}
close(door_fd);
return TRUE;
}
Bool
xf86VTSwitchTo(void)
{
xf86Info.vtRequestsPending = FALSE;
if (ioctl(xf86Info.consoleFd, VT_RELDISP, VT_ACKACQ) < 0)
{
return FALSE;
}
else
{
return TRUE;
}
}
Bool
xf86VTActivate(int vtno)
{
struct vt_stat state;
if (ioctl(xf86Info.consoleFd, VT_GETSTATE, &state) < 0)
return FALSE;
if ((state.v_state & (1 << vtno)) == 0)
return FALSE;
xf86Info.vtRequestsPending = TRUE;
xf86Info.vtPendingNum = vtno;
return TRUE;
}
